Florida International University has signed a lease for three additional floors at 1101 Brickell Avenue. The new deal will double the school’s space at the downtown Miami office tower, which is owned and managed by Florida East Coast Realty. FIU will occupy a total of 60,373 square feet between 1101 Brickell’s north and south towers. The new space will house two classrooms and new reception space. “The building’s prime position on Brickell Avenue provides many professionals working in the area with a convenient location to further their education,” said Tibor Hollo, chairman and president of FECR. 1101 Brickell recently completed a $26 million renovation. – Alexander Britell
